Obligor Agent. (a) Each Obligor (other than the Parent) by its execution of this Agreement or an Accession Letter (as the case may be) irrevocably appoints the Parent to act on its behalf as its agent in relation to the Finance Documents and irrevocably authorises: (i) the Parent on its behalf to supply all information concerning itself contemplated by this Agreement to the Finance Parties and to give all notices and instructions (including, in the case of a Borrower, Utilisation Requests), to execute on its behalf any documents required hereunder and to make such agreements capable of being given, made or effected by any Obligor notwithstanding that they may affect the Obligor, without further reference to or the consent of that Obligor; and (ii) each Finance Party to give any notice, demand or other communication to that Obligor pursuant to the Finance Documents to the Parent on its behalf, and in each case the Obligor shall be bound as though the Obligor itself had given the notices and instructions (including, without limitation, any Utilisation Requests) or executed or made such agreements or received the relevant notice, demand or other communication. (b) Every act, agreement, undertaking, settlement, waiver, notice or other communication given or made by the Parent or given to the Parent under any Finance Document on behalf of another Obligor or in connection with any Finance Document (whether or not known to any other Obligor and whether occurring before or after such other Obligor became an Obligor under any Finance Document) shall be binding for all purposes on that Obligor as if that Obligor had expressly made, given or concurred with it. In the event of any conflict between any notices or other communications of the Parent and any other Obligor, those of the Parent shall prevail.
